PRESS RELEASE From 3GSM World Congress 2007 February 13, 2007 Barcelona,
Spain/Espoo, Finland - Nokia will expand its 3G radio access
multi-operator solution to enable the sharing of a radio access
network (RAN) between as many as four operators. By sharing the base
station and radio network controller hardware, the operators can
significantly minimize the capital and operational expenditures of
their 3G RAN networks and yet maintain control of their network.
Nokia's enhanced multi-operator RAN
sharing solution for three to four operators will be available with
Nokia Flexi WCDMA and UltraSite WCDMA base stations in the second
half of 2007. The multi-operator RAN feature is implemented with a
software upgrade to the radio network controller and is compatible
with any core network.
A leader in network sharing, Nokia is
the only network vendor who has references globally for shared
commercial WCDMA networks between two operators. "We have
already several years of experience with RAN sharing between two
operators.
This unique Nokia solution will now allow network sharing
between three or even four operators and give additional
opportunities to significantly reduce the costs of WCDMA rollout and
operation, enabling over 40% savings in initial RAN network
investments," says Ari Lehtoranta, Senior Vice President and
General Manager, Radio Networks, Nokia.
The Nokia radio access network sharing
solution is supported by a common Operation Support Systems solution
for the shared network as well as a comprehensive service offering.
